Curated through ARTLUMINNA's "civilizational legacy" philosophy, this lapis lazuli pillar from Afghanistan's Sar-e-Sang mine embodies regal blue hues studded with pyrite inclusions that trace stellar patterns across its surface. Our heritage hand-polishing techniques preserve the mineral's primordial energy while orchestrating a timeless dialogue between golden stardust and azure stone—serving as both geological marvel and vessel of ancient wisdom.

For millennia, lapis lazuli has been revered as a sacred stone bridging wisdom and truth. Product Safety & Nature Notice

Thank you for choosing our natural crystal specimens. Please be aware that each piece is a unique gift from nature. By purchasing and collecting, you acknowledge and agree to the following points:

1. Safety First: This is a natural mineral specimen, not a toy. Edges may be sharp, and pieces can be fragile. Always keep out of reach of children and pets to prevent potential injury, swallowing, or harm.

2. Natural Characteristics: Inclusions such as internal fractures, ice cracks, clouds, pits, and other mineral formations are natural and inevitable during crystal growth. These natural imprints are not defects but proof of authenticity and uniqueness. Returns or exchanges will not be offered for these features.

3. Size Tolerance: As each specimen is unique and measured by hand, please allow for a reasonable sizing tolerance of approximately 1-3 cm.

4. Handling Care: Handle with care during observation. Avoid forceful impacts or drops. For cleaning, use soft tools and store the specimen securely.

5. Description & Imagery: We strive to accurately describe and photograph each specimen. However, due to the natural nature of the product and variations in lighting/screens, the actual item you receive may have slight variations in colour, form, or inclusions. Please consider the images as a guide.
